Abstract

In accordance with the preferred embodiments of the present invention, a method () and an apparatus for enabling discontinuous transmission feature on a mobile station () are described herein. The apparatus generally includes a transmitting unit () and a controller (). The controller () is operable to control transmission of mobile information via a first communication resource of a reverse link () in response to a trigger event. Accordingly, the transmitting unit () is operable to transmit mobile information via a second communication resource of the reverse link (). The second communication resource is operable for discontinuous transmission.
